Warning Signs You Need Water Heater Leak Water Removal in Burlington, MA

Ignoring warning signs can lead to costly repairs and potential health hazards. Be aware of the following signs that show you need water heater leak water remov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Unpleasant odors can be a sign of a water heater leak. If you notice musty smells in your home,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ent potential health hazards.

Water Stains on the Ceiling or Walls

Water stains can be a sign of a water heater leak. If you notice water stains on your ceiling or walls,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Increased Water Bills

Unexpected increases in your water bills can be a sign of a water heater leak. If you notice a sudden spike in your water bills, it’s essential to investigate further to prevent costly repairs.

Leaks Under the Water Heater

Leaks under the water heater can be a sign of a serious issue. If you notice water pooling under your water heater, it’s crucial to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Corrosion or Rust on the Water Heater

Corrosion or rust on the water heater can be a sign of a serious issue. If you notice corrosion or rust on your water heater, it’s essential to address the issue quickly to prevent further damage.

Water Heater Leak Water Removal Cost in Burlington, MA

The cost of water heater leak water removal in Burlington, MA, varies depending on the severity of the leak,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our estimates range from $500 to $2,500, depending on the complexity of the job.

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Water extraction $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, water depth, and equipment needed
Drying and dehumidification $500 – $1,500 Size of affected area, equipment needed, and drying time
Leak repair and prevention $500 – $2,000 Complexity of the repair, materials needed, and labor costs
Water heater replacement $1,000 – $5,000 Age and condition of the water heater, size of the replacement unit, and installation costs
Insurance claims and documentation $100 – $500 Complexity of the claim, documentation required, and insurance company fees
More services (e.g., mold remediation, carpet cleaning) $500 – $2,000 Scope of the job, materials needed, and labor costs

Exact pricing depends on an on-site assessment. We offer free estimates and will work with you to find out the best course of action for your property.
